Income Verification
Accurate income verification is a cornerstone of securing and maintaining the Live Local Tax Exemption. Our team oversees this process end-to-end, ensuring each unit claimed under the exemption is supported by tenant documentation that meets statutory and local requirements. We utilize Vaulter, our proprietary software, to streamline the collection and review of tenant income documents—including pay stubs, W-2s, and tax returns—while maintaining the highest standards of privacy and efficiency.
This process includes drafting and executing lease addenda, obtaining signed affidavits, and, where required, submitting IRS 4506-C forms for direct tax transcript requests. With Miami-Dade and other jurisdictions rejecting exemptions due to incomplete income documentation, we take a proactive approach to ensure every file is audit-ready.
Our income verification service is designed not just to qualify your property for year-one benefits, but to maintain eligibility over time—protecting your savings and reducing your administrative burden.
